Elevate Your Cat's Meals: The Benefits of Dehydrated Food

Adding water to your cat's meals can substantially improve their hydration and overall health. While many felines are content with dry kibble, incorporating dehydrated food into their diet offers a variety of advantages. Dehydrated cat food is typically prepared by removing the moisture from fresh ingredients, preserving nutrients and creating a highly concentrated meal.

By adding water to dehydrated food, you can transform it into a more palatable and hydrating option for your cat. This is especially beneficial for cats who may struggle to drink enough water on their own. Furthermore, rehydrating dehydrated food can promote your cat's appetite and make mealtimes more enjoyable.

Adding water to dehydrated food is a simple yet effective way to enhance your cat's diet.

Did you know that pure water is essential to your feline friend's fitness? It may seem basic, but many cat owners underestimate the importance of proper hydration for their furry companions. Cats are innately prone to dehydration, and ensuring they have sufficient access to water can dramatically impact their overall quality of life. A well-hydrated cat exhibits increased energy levels, a shiny coat, and improved elimination.

However, some felines may refuse to drink enough water. This can be due to numerous factors, including water temperature. To encourage your cat to stay hydrated, try offering them different types of water sources, such as a trickling fountain. You can also add a dash of chicken broth to their water bowl for an added flavorful incentive.

  • Additionally, ensure your cat's water bowl is always sanitary and in a convenient location.
